Abstract 

Indonesia's decision to procure 4.5 generation Rafale fighter jets has been 
approved to replace obsolete aircraft, namely the US-made F-16 and the Russian-
made Su-27 and Su-30. The selection of Rafale was based on Indonesia's defense 
relationship with France which had existed for a very long time, besides that it 
was also based on the foreign policy adopted by Indonesia, namely the free and 
active policy shown from several defense equipment owned by Indonesia, not 
only from a particular country. This study aims to examine government policies 
in the plan to procure Dassault Rafale fighter aircraft for Indonesia. This study 
uses a descriptive qualitative approach through a literature review from reputable 
national and international journals, ebooks, and online media by exploring or 
explaining more broadly the government policy issues in the plan to procure the 
Dassault Rafale fighter aircraft for Indonesia. The findings of this study indicate 
that Indonesia is still lagging behind Vietnam, Thailand, and Singapore in terms 
of the number of first-tier modern combat aircraft that are ready for combat. In 
addition, purchase of the Dassault Rafale aircraft must provide effectiveness to 
improve national defense and security by using a definitive combination of "high-
low" that can be adopted from the USAF (United States Air Force), and also 
Indonesia must be realistic in responding to the regional balance of power 
(ASEAN) through the realization of the MEF towards IEF. One important factor 
that needs to be considered in the procurement agreement is the existence of a 
strong policy and commitment from the government that emphasizes the transfer 
of technology (ToT) by sending human resources to study and do internships in 
the development industry.

3.1  Global Free Power Index 

The Global Free Power Index is one of the institutions that assesses the military strength of all countries in the 
world, indicators that assess a country's military strength include several aspects. Among them are geography, 
the number of troops, the strength of military weaponry on land, water, and air. Until the military budget 
becomes an assessment aspect. According to several public releases, such as the Global Free Power Index, 
currently, the Indonesian Air Force only has about 445 aircraft forces. This fleet consists partly of second-tier 



 DSS Vol. 3, 2022, pp.50-57 

52 

light fighter aircraft that are running down. Meanwhile, the total area of Indonesia that must be covered is 1.9 
million km2. This does not include important flashpoints, such as the South China Sea, Natuna waters, the 
Malacca Strait, and parts of the eastern region, which need more attention and fleets. [4] 

Table 1. Air Force comparison of several ASEAN (Source: GFP Index, 2022; processed data) 
Countries Total Aircraft Strength Fighter/Interceptors Dedicated Attack Transport Trainers 
Indonesia 445 41 23 66 126 
Malaysia 144 26 12 18 39 
Thailand 496 74 18 50 130 
Singapore 224 100 0 9 36 
Vietnam 218 75 0 9 30 
Myanmar 280 55 21 26 93 
Philipines 182 0 25 21 24 
Cambodia 23 0 0 4 0 
Laos 32 0 0 1 4 

The data above shows that Indonesia's Total Aircraft Strength sub-indicator is at 445 which only loses to 
Thailand at 490, then on the Transport sub-indicator, Indonesia is superior compared to other ASEAN 
countries, namely 66. In matters of the number of first-tier modern fighter aircraft that are ready For combat, 
Indonesia is also still lagging behind Vietnam, Thailand, and Singapore. Indonesia's lack of hitting power in 
air defense, as the largest country in ASEAN, is quite a contrast to some of its neighbors. In terms of the 
number of air force personnel, Indonesia has an estimated 37,850 personnel, which is still less than Thailand 
with 47,000 personnel, whose area and total population differ greatly (270 million vs. 70 million), and is 
almost on par with Vietnam (95 million people). million people) with a total of 35,000 Air Force personnel. 

For this reason, as an effort to anticipate conflicts and attacks on a country, the maintenance and renewal of 
the main weapon system for each country is very important. The modernization of military power is also 
influenced by advances in defense technology. This reflects alertness, and valor as a nation (KSAU Marsda 
TNI Dr. Umar Sugeng Hariyono, S.IP, S.E, M.M.)  

3.2 Strategic considerations  

Indonesia plans to purchase a number of major modern weapons systems in stages until 2024, in order to 
fulfill the strategic plan for phase III of the TNI's Minimum Essential Force (MEF) program. Some of the 
defense equipment to be purchased includes 8 units of multirole combat aircraft F-15 EX (United States) and 
42 units of Dassault Rafale fighter aircraft (France). Although there are guidelines for posture, strategic plan 
and MEF, the procurement of defense equipment basically depends on the conditions of the strategic 
environment that continue to change dynamically. In addition, the procurement of defense equipment also has 
a contribution to defense diplomacy efforts with other countries of strategic value to the global political 
constellation. The purchase of these two fighter aircraft can also increase the deterrence effect for Indonesia in 
the region. Previously, Indonesia planned to procure Russian-made fighter aircraft, namely the Sukhoi Su-35, 
but the purchase plan was not forwarded by the Ministry of Defense and TNI Headquarters. The plan to 
purchase the Dassault Rafale & F-15 Ex is considered a wise step amid the United States' implementation of 
The Countering America's Adversaries Through Sanctions Act (CAATSA). CAATSA is a rule applied to 
impose sanctions in the form of sanctions and embargoes against countries that buy weapons from Russia, 

Iran, and North Korea. [4] 

The addition of the main fighting force is a very important requirement for Indonesia. From the Global 
Firepower it is clear that Indonesia's air combat power is still relatively inadequate. Purchasing more precise 
fighter aircraft is the key word. If it is assumed that the purchase of Rafale fighter aircraft is in accordance 



 DSS Vol. 3, 2022, pp.50-57 

53 

with the plan, then the combat power of the Indonesian air force will increase from 461 units to 503 units of 
defense equipment. [5] 

3.3 Combination “High and Low” 

Buying a new fighter is a strategic political and military choice. The decision to operate it is not just a 
purchase with a certain ability for valor but for military defense. If it is not used to actively wage war, then its 
presence must be effective in providing a deterrence, which also affects regional security and as part of the 
country's political tools. In concocting fighter aircraft postures, we can learn from the USAF example (United 
States Air Force), which uses the definitive combination of "high-low". The USAF does not rely on one type 
of advanced aircraft but operates several types of fighter aircraft, designed for a specific mission and 
simplified into two. That is, those with high abilities (high) and those with abilities below (low). 

Table 2. Fighter Aircraft Category 

Fighter Aircraft High Capability Fighter Aircraft Low Capability 

GD F-111 Boeing F/A-18A atau F16 
Sukhoi Su-32FN/34 Dassault Rafale 
Sukhoi Su-27/30/33 Eurofighter Typhoon 
Boeing F-15K/SG LM F-16C 

LM F-22A Joint Strike Fighter F-35 

"High" fighter aircraft dedicated to air superiority (air-to-air combat). The specifications are very high speed 
above Mach 1.5, long range, sensitive advanced radar, advanced computer that can identify and track multiple 
targets at once, and can carry multiple air-to-air missiles. The main role of the "high" fighter aircraft is to clear 
the air combat zone of enemy fighters and air defense systems. This makes the combat area relatively safer for 
other vehicles, such as tactical bombers and helicopters, which are more vulnerable to attack by aircraft and 
anti-aircraft defense systems, from that function emerged the F-15 Eagle and now its successor is the F-22, the 
Su- 35, Su-57. However, of course this existence is very expensive and requires a high commitment with a 
long process. Therefore, the production of "high" class fighter aircraft is not as high as other classes, and the 
fleet is also specialized in the elite tier. While the high demand due to conflict persists, the solution is to 
design a second tier fighter, which has been reduced in specifications and is definitely cheaper. However, the 
line which was less sophisticated than the first tier was covered by a sizable quantity of the second tier fleet. 

For "low" fighter aircraft, its main role is to strike the ground with more air-to-surface. Air-to-air missiles still 
exist, but only as a limited support tool for self-defense. "Low" fighter planes will rely on their friends "high" 
fighter planes to guard and defend themselves from enemy threats. “Low” fighter designs are usually smaller 
and have a shorter cruising range. The maximum speed is lower, the radar is not as sophisticated as the “high” 
class, and the avionics are simpler. An example of a fighter of this category is the F-16 Fighting Falcon, then 
now there is the F-35. [6] 

3.4 MEF to IEF 

According to the Expert Staff Coordinator (Koorsahli) KSAU Marsda TNI Dr. Umar Sugeng Hariyono, S.IP, 
SE, MM, in his doctoral dissertation explained that the Indonesian Air Force is still far from the ideal number 
of aircraft fleet needs with a total of around 600 units. The plan to develop the power towards the Ideal 
Essential Force (IEF) for the period 2024-2039 requires at least 348 aircraft to be added. [7] Assuming the 
posture of the fighter aircraft is in the 30-40% range, it means that the Indonesian Air Force still needs more 
than 100 units of first-tier modern fighter aircraft (comparable to and above the F-16 specifications) to reach 
the Ideal Essential Force (IEF). In practice, the air defense posture of each country or defense agency of 
course does not or cannot be exactly the same as the USAF's, due to financial constraints and so on. However, 
the basis of reference for the US setting the definition of high-low was because it had been actively fighting in 



 DSS Vol. 3, 2022, pp.50-57 

54 

various combat theaters outside its own territory. Of course, the Indonesian Air Force is not required to have 
100% same definition of fleet posture, but the USAF approach can be adopted, according to the advantages of 
each type of aircraft that can be acquired. [6] 

If Indonesia's current free-active policy tends to be oriented towards the US and allied defense equipment, the 
posture of its fighter aircraft can modify the USAF high-low, to then equalize its position with Thailand and 
approach or slightly exceed Singapore. The uniformity of the fighter aircraft fleet is very important, especially 
since the TNI is currently strengthening its Network Centric Warfare system. The strength of the Indonesian 
Air Force cannot be dominated, for example, by fighter aircraft made in the US vs. Russia. This is because it 
will cause system conflicts in the field, in addition to disrupting the smooth interoperability of the three 
dimensions. Not only is it an up-to-date fighter specification, but the presence of an ideal fighter combination 
at the outermost air base, and cruising range (including response time) around flash points is imperative. [6] 

Plan A is a combination of F-15EX aircraft (not yet US approval), Rafale (bright, but not final), old F-16s, and 
some Sukhois. However, Indonesia must also have a plan B. For example, the Rafale is the "high" aircraft, 
and the F-16 is "low". Then, another decade or two, the F-16 was dethroned by the Rafale, and the "high" role 
was filled by the F-15EX or F-35 and others. [6] 

3.5 Rafale fighter aircraft 

Secretary General of the Ministry of Defense Marsdya Donny Ermawan Taufano in the webinar 'Welcoming 
the Rafale Plane', said that Indonesia currently only relies on 33 F-16 aircraft that are more than 30 years old. 
Meanwhile, 16 Sukhoi Su 27 and Su 30 fighters are almost 20 years old. Under these conditions, it is the 
obligation of the Ministry of Defense to plan fighter aircraft that will serve in the 2030s and 2040s. The 
government's decision to choose the Rafale fighter is based on technical and non-technical considerations. 
Choosing products made in France is safer from US sanctions against Russia or better known as CAATSA 
(Countering America's Adversaries Through Sanction Act). This is inseparable from the military competition 
between the US and Russia. In addition, the certainty of technology transfer of the Rafale fighter is more 
secure than the previous two types of fighter aircraft. [8] Rafale is known as a versatile aircraft because it can 
be used for various missions. For example, interdiction (ban), aerial reconnaissance (air reconnaissance), 
ground support (ground support), anti-ship strike (anti-ship attack) and nuclear deterrence mission (nuclear 
prevention mission). 

Dassault Rafale fighter specifications: 
1. Generation 4.5 aircraft. 
2. Maximum speed 1.8 Mach or 750 knots. 
3. Maximum altitude 50,000 feet. 
4. Has an 'Active Electronically Scanned Away' radar. 
5. Has a wingspan of 10.9 meters, length 15 .30 meters and 5.30 meters high. 

Armament Specifications Dassault Rafale: 
1. The MICA combat and self-defense missile. 
2. Meteor long range rocket. 
3. High Agile and Manouvrable Munition Extended Range equipped with GPS and infrared. 
4. Aircraft-brake-powered air missiles. 
5. SCALP long range missile. 
6. AM39Excocet anti-ship missile. 
7. Laser guided bombs with warheads ranging from 500-2,000 pounds. 
8. Internal gun with 2,500 rounds/minute Nexter30M791 mm 

In addition, for special missions, the Rafale can deliver MBDA nuclear missiles. With the addition of 
the main combat defense equipment in the form of the Rafale type fighter aircraft, it is certain that the combat

power of the Indonesian air force is the strongest in Southeast Asia for now. However, it must still be noted 
that the very large area of the air boundary with the four Sector Commands (Kosek) of the National Air 
Defense Command (Korhanudnas) which includes: Jakarta, Makassar, Medan and Biak is not sufficient. The 
current number and posture of the main combat defense equipment can only support a maximum of 30 units 
per Korhanudnas. Seeing the development of the global geopolitical situation which is full of uncertainty after 
the start of the Russian invasion of Ukraine, the Indonesian government needs to consider the fulfillment of 
the main combat defense equipment which is relatively adequate, sophisticated and modern. Thus, the 
sovereignty of Indonesia's airspace is not easily threatened and violated by foreign parties and is protected 
from enemy attacks if at any time there is a war between Indonesia and other countries. 

3.6 Transfer of technology 

Transfer of technology is one way to eliminate the limitations that hinder mastery of technology and towards 
increasing mastery of technology. The policy is a strategy in developing the capacity of human resources so 
that their productivity will increase even more. Increased human productivity will produce quality and 
competitive products. [9] 

In the contract for the purchase of 42 Rafale aircraft made by Dassault, a memorandum of understanding 
(MoU) of the Offset and ToT Program cooperation between Dassault and PT DI was also made. The Dassault 
Rafale aircraft procurement contract agreement should emphasize the transfer of technology (ToT) by sending 
human resources to study and do internships in the development industry. In addition to HR offsets, there is 
also a need for an offset scheme for the production of aircraft components in Indonesia by the national 
industry, namely PT Dirgantara Indonesia (PT DI). As a strategic national asset, PT DI requires continuity 
between human resources and facilities that are recognized by authority globally. PT DI's business portfolio 
consists of aircraft (airplane and helicopter), aircraft services (maintenance, overhaul, repair and alteration), 
aerostructure (parts and sub assemblies, assemblies tools and equipment), engineering services 
(communication technology, simulator technology, information technology). solution, design center) should 
focus on optimizing the national aviation system as a provider and supporter of commuter aircraft and TNI 
defense equipment. The development strategy must prioritize the importance of the independence of the 
nation and the mastery of technology by the nation's own children. For this reason, the government needs to 
include elements of science and technology for human resource development in the defense equipment 
spending agreement. 

It must be admitted that the human resources we currently have are still limited, both in terms of quality and 
quantity. HR is the main component in determining the success of R&D work. The limited quality and 
quantity of technology experts will only shackle the R&D function. R&D is a bridge that connects science and 
technology with human interests. Therefore, R&D agencies must be supported by qualified technology experts 
and in sufficient numbers. Every effort and effort must be made to increase the number of transfer of 
technology (including Transfer of Technology/ToT) of a general nature, or military, in accordance with the 
demands of the required disciplines. [10] 

The development of the defense technology industry does require a strong commitment from the government. 
This commitment is certainly related to the development of the defense industry, including the offset policy in 
it, as an effort towards Indonesia's defense independence. The government holds the main control in the 
development and implementation of offset policies because the support of funds, human resources, and 
political will is very much needed. However, if this policy is carried out optimally, we will see an independent 
Indonesia and talk a lot on the international stage. [11] In addition, the role of academics can help maximize 
the absorption and dissemination of knowledge that can help smooth the transfer of knowledge needed to 
support technology transfer. In addition, influential factors in technology transfer include production facilities, 
managerial capabilities of human resources, and government commitment in transfer projects. technology. In 
technology transfer, a large investment is needed to prepare the required production support facilities.
